Warning Signs You Need Antimicrobial Treatment Services
Catching the signs of microbial growth early can save you money and prevent bigger problems. Here are some common warning signs to look out for: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, persistent odors can be a sign of microbial growth. If you notice a musty smell in your home that won’t go away, it’s time to call our team for Antimicrobial Treatment Services.
Water Stains and Warping
Water stains and warping can be a sign of hidden moisture sources. If you notice water stains or warping in your home, it’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.
Unsightly Stains and Discoloration
Unsightly stains and discoloration can be a sign of microbial growth. If you notice unsightly stains or discoloration in your home, it’s time to call our team for Antimicrobial Treatment Services.
Health Concerns and Allergies
Microbial growth can exacerbate health concerns and allergies. If you or a family member suffers from respiratory issues or allergies, it’s essential to address microbial growth quickly to ensure a safe and healthy environment.
Visible Mold and Mildew
Visible mold and mildew can be a sign of microbial growth. If you notice visible mold or mildew in your home, it’s time to call our team for Antimicrobial Treatment Services.
Unusual Odors in Your HVAC System
Unusual odors in your HVAC system can be a sign of microbial growth. If you notice unusual odors coming from your HVAC system, it’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.

Common Questions About Antimicrobial Treatment Services
Q: What causes microbial growth in homes?
A: Microbial growth is often caused by hidden moisture sources, poor ventilation, and inadequate cleaning. Our team will work with you to identify and address the underlying issues driving microbial growth.
Q: How long does it take to treat microbial growth?
A: The length of time required to treat microbial growth depends on the severity of the issue and the size of the affected area. Our team will work closely with you to develop a customized treatment plan and provide a realistic timeline for completion.
Q: Is it safe to live in a home with microbial growth?
A: No, it’s not safe to live in a home with microbial growth. Microbial growth can exacerbate health concerns and allergies, and can also cause structural damage to your home. Our team will work with you to develop a safe and effective treatment plan.
Q: Can I prevent microbial growth in my home?
A: Yes, you can prevent microbial growth in your home by maintaining good ventilation, cleaning regularly, and addressing hidden moisture sources. Our team will work with you to develop a customized prevention plan.
